Here are some quick ways to help you reduce your stress. You can use these at home, at your office, or anywhere else you need to. Take 15 minutes and try some of these tips to help reduce your stress
Take a short walk. Keep gym shoes at your desk so you can take a quick break. Walk outside, near trees or a park if possible. Many office buildings have walking paths for this activity. Take in all the sights and sounds. Clear your head while you treat your body to some physical activity. You will come back with renewed energy.
Take a quick nap. Short, power-naps are a fast way to recharge the system. Don’t let yourself sleep for longer than 15 to 20 minutes. A quick nap will give the mind and the body the burst of renewed energy needed for the rest of the day.
If you are under a lot of stress at work, or your mind is stuck on a big project, take a short break. Do something completely different from what you were working on. Find another project you need to do or return emails or voice mails. Get up and walk around the office. Now approach the first project with new eyes and a renewed spirit.
Make a quick spa at your desk. Take off your shoes and using a golf ball, roll it around under each foot as a mini foot massage. Heat a cup of water to boiling. Close your eyes and relax. Sit with your head over the steam. Let the mist seep into your skin. Now sit back in your chair with your eyes closed. Use two folded paper towels, soaked in cold water, to place over each eye. Tilt back and sit for a few minutes. Relax your mind as you sit. Be sure to forward your phone while you do this activity. You don’t want any distractions. Let your mind relax.
Organize your office. If your office is messy, spend 15 minutes going through stacks of old paperwork and discarding them. If you need to keep them, use file folders to put the information in. If your office is clean, try re-organizing it. Move things around your office, or desk. Make the room flow by changing the placement of your desk or file cabinet. Designate one area for personal objects or pictures that make your happy.
Work a puzzle. Taking 15 minutes out to do a puzzle, such as a crossword puzzle can refresh the brain. Spending too much time thinking about one thing can stunt your creative juices. Work a puzzle totally unrelated to your project at hand. The distraction will be just what your mind and body needed to rejuvenate.
